The cheapest way to get from Chiasso to Cinque Terre is to train which costs €19 - €27 and takes 7h 14m.
The fastest way to get from Chiasso to Cinque Terre is to drive which takes 3h 29m and costs €50 - €75.
No, there is no direct train from Chiasso to Cinque Terre. However, there are services departing from Chiasso and arriving at Corniglia via Milano Centrale and Monterosso.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 41m.
The distance between Chiasso and Cinque Terre is 266 km. The road distance is 287.8 km.
The best way to get from Chiasso to Cinque Terre without a car is to train via Milan which takes 4h 41m and costs €40 - €110.
It takes approximately 4h 41m to get from Chiasso to Cinque Terre, including transfers.
